Datograph

The Datograph family groups the manufacture's exact chronograph references, including Up/Down, Handwerkskunst, perpetual-calendar, tourbillon, and luminous configurations.

A. Lange Sohne Datograph

Understanding this lineage

The A. Lange Sohne Datograph lineage currently brings together 24 cataloged references spanning 1999–2024. It is organized around exact reference identities so changes in case size, materials, dial execution, movement, and production status remain visible instead of being flattened into one broad model name.

Records surfaced on this page include Datograph 403.032, Datograph 405.035, Datograph 410.025, Datograph 410.038, Datograph 403.035, and Datograph 405.034.
